Guidebook to relative strangers : journeys into race, motherhood, and history / Camille T. Dungy.
As a working mother and poet-lecturer, Camille Dungy's livelihood depended on travel. She crisscrossed America and beyond with her daughter in tow, history shadowing their steps, always intensely aware of how they were perceived, not just as mother and child but as black women. From the San Fra...
